Restaurant Prawn on the Lawn into London.

Find Restaurant Prawn on the Lawn into London and near you.

Check the opening times.

Find a lot more information about Restaurant Prawn on the Lawn.

Restaurant Prawn on the Lawn found in the city London.

Advertising

Restaurant Prawn on the Lawn located on St. Paul's Road.

The staff of Restaurant Prawn on the Lawn awaits you.

Visit Restaurant Prawn on the Lawn into London and convince yourself of the offered quality.

Check out the directions.